Specification
General data
Nominal voltage - Specific value 24 VDC - Limit values, min/max 10/30 VDC Nominal current, typically - Specific value 40 mA - Condition unloaded Supply - In case of UL / CSA approval according to NEC Class 2 Device design - Type Single-/Multi-Turn Total resolution <= 36 Bit Number of steps per revolution <= 262144 Number of revolutions <= 256000 ASI - Interface - Data transmission RS-422, 2-wire - Data format ASCII, BIN, HEX, DEZ, BCD - Idle time > 1 sign - Byte length 8…9 Bit - Parity OFF, EVEN, ODD - Stopbit 0.5…2 Bit - Checksum CRC8, XOR, SUM, NONE - End of telegram CR, LF, CR+LF, NONE - Position output 0…12 Byte - Speed output 0…4 Byte Transmission rate - Specific value 1…1000 kbit/s Cycle time 1…1000 ms Parameter/Function, changeable Resolution Output code Output format Preset parameter Counting direction Type of parametrization Factory setting External inputs - F/R Count direction - Preset electronic adjustment - Logic level "0“ < +2V, "1“ = Supply Maximum Speed, mechanically <= 12000 1/min Shaft load, axial/radial <= 50 N, <= 100 N Bearing life time >= 3.9E+10 revolutions Bearing life time - Parameter - Speed 6000 1/min - Operating temperature 60 °C - Shaft load, axial/radial = 60 % Point of origin, shaft load Mounting flange + 10 mm Shaft type - Shaft diameter [mm] 6 - Shaft diameter [mm] 8 - Shaft diameter [mm] 10 - Shaft diameter [mm] 12 - Shaft diameter ["] 1/4 - Shaft diameter ["] 3/8 - Shaft diameter ["] 1/2 Angular acceleration <= 10E+4 rad/s² Moment of inertia, typically 1.3E-6 kg m² Start-up torque, 20 °C 2 Ncm Mass, typically 0.3…0.5 kg
